Job Responsibilities:
Coordinate inbound and outbound shipments to ensure the timely delivery of materials and finished goods.
Monitor inventory levels and maintain accurate inventory records in the ERP/WMS system.
Plan and coordinate material movement to support production schedules.
Liaise with suppliers, freight forwarders, and internal teams to resolve shipment and delivery issues.
Prepare and process import, export, shipping, receiving, and customs documentation.
Ensure all import and export documents comply with customs and trade regulations.
Track shipments and ensure on-time delivery while optimizing logistics costs.
Perform inventory cycle counts and investigate inventory discrepancies.
Ensure proper storage, handling, and labeling of materials in the warehouse.
Support warehouse operations, including receiving, picking, packing, and shipping activities when required.
Ensure compliance with company procedures, safety regulations, and quality standards.
Generate logistics reports and maintain accurate documentation.
Drive continuous improvement initiatives to enhance logistics efficiency and inventory accuracy.
Requirements
Diploma or Degree in Logistics, Supply Chain Management, Business, or a related field.
Minimum 2 years of experience in logistics, warehouse, or supply chain operations.
Familiar with import and export documentation, customs clearance procedures, and shipping processes.
Experience with ERP systems (SAP, Oracle, or similar) and Warehouse Management Systems (WMS) is an advantage.
Strong planning, coordination, and problem-solving skills.
Good communication skills and proficiency in Microsoft Office, especially Excel.
Able to work in a fast-paced manufacturing or data centre environment.
